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

[Débutant] Affectation d'une variable dans un trigger

1 réponse
Avatar
BOUSSIER Nicolas
Bonjour,

Je débute avec TRANSAC-SQL et j'ai un peu de mal avec les choses simples.

J'ai un champ DE_Intitule
Dans un trigger, je souhaite affecter le contenu du champ à une variable
@my_intitule afin de faire une comparaison (LEFT(@my_intitule;6)="XXXXXX")

Quelle peut être la syntaxe ?

merci

Niko

1 réponse

Avatar
Philippe T [MS]
Bonjour,

Si c'est sur du INSERT / UPDATE : SELECT @my_intitule = i.DE_Intitule from
inserted i WHERE ...

Si c'est sur du DELETE: SELECT @my_intitule = d.DE_Intitule from deleted d
WHERE ...

Phil.
________________________________________________________
Philippe TROTIN http://blogs.msdn.com/ptrotin
Microsoft Services France http://www.microsoft.com/france

"BOUSSIER Nicolas" ça-.fr> wrote in message
news:#$fK2T#
Bonjour,

Je débute avec TRANSAC-SQL et j'ai un peu de mal avec les choses simples.

J'ai un champ DE_Intitule
Dans un trigger, je souhaite affecter le contenu du champ à une variable
@my_intitule afin de faire une comparaison (LEFT(@my_intitule;6)="XXXXXX")

Quelle peut être la syntaxe ?

merci

Niko